html {
    background-image:url(pics/backgrounds/wallpaper1.jpg)
}

/* index page */

.container {
    background-color: white;
    background-image: url(pics/backgrounds/tinybunnybg.gif);
}

div.scroll-header2, blinkies {
  overflow: auto;
  white-space: nowrap;
  padding: 10px;   
}

div.scroll-container img {
  padding: 10px;
}


 main, footer {
    border: grey, 2px, dotted;
    background-color: white;
    }


header {
    font-family: monospace;
    font-size: 20px;
    text-align: center;
    }

nav, .userboxes {
    max-width: 188px;
    margin: 5px;
    padding: 5px;
}

.navbox, .funlinks {
    text-align: center;
    font-family: monospace;
    background-color: white;
    border: grey, 2px, dotted;
    margin-top: 7px;
    margin-bottom: 7px;
    }

.navtxt {
    list-style-type: none;
}


.one, .two, .three, .four {
    border: grey, 2px, dotted;
    margin: 10px;
    padding: 4px;
    background-color: white; 
    overflow: auto;
}


.container {
    max-width: 1200px;
    border: white, 5px, groove;
    margin: auto;
    padding: 10px;
    display: grid;
    grid-gap: 18px;
    grid-template-columns: 200px minmax(0, 1fr);
}


sidebar, .three, .four {
    max-width: 200px;   
}


sidebar {
    text-align: center
}

.dividerone, .center {
  display: block;
  margin-left: auto;
  margin-right: auto;
  width: 50%;
}


/* grid */

header {
    grid-row: 1 / 2;
    grid-column: 1 / 4;
}
header2 {
    grid-row: 2 / 3;
    grid-column: 1 / 4;
}

nav {
    grid-row: 3 / 4;
    grid-column: 1 / 2;
    height: max-content;
}

main{
    grid-row: 3 / 4;
    grid-column: 2 / 3;
    height: max-content;
}

sidebar {
    grid-row: 3 / 4;
    grid-column: 3 / 4;
}

blinkies {
     grid-row: 4 / 5;
     grid-column: 1 / 4;
}

footer {
    grid-row: 5 / 6;
    grid-column: 1 / 4;
}


/* art pages */

.buttons {
    text-align: center;
    
}


.sketchbutton, .digitalbutton, .craftsbutton {
  background-color: darkseagreen;
  border: none;
  color: black;
  padding: 5px 5px;
  text-align: center;
  font-family: monospace;
  text-decoration: none;
  display: inline-block;
  margin: 4px 2px;
  cursor: pointer;
  border-radius: 10px;
  align-content: center
}

